The Number Of Canines Per Staff at Childcare?
Ideally, daycares must separate dogs according to age, dimension and behaviour. This aids to minimise hostile behavior and resource safeguarding. The facility needs to likewise have a policy for keeping an eye on new pets to ensure they are able to incorporate into the team.
Various other warnings consist of an absence of openness (refuting excursions) and centers that utilize aversive devices to manage arousal levels. Search for a balance of everyday activities that includes physical play, downtime and confidence-building exercises.

When selecting a daycare for your dog, it's important to evaluate team credentials. Inquire about their training, experience, and accreditations in animal first aid and CPR. You should also ask about their dog-to-staff proportion to guarantee your pet dog gets the attention they deserve.
Ask the facility just how they take care of habits problems like resource guarding, jumping, and door rushing. It is very important for team member to be able to recognize and stop these habits from escalating into aggressiveness. It is likewise crucial to know the daycare's method for presenting new canines to a play group.
In addition, it is very important to comprehend how the facility takes care of pause. Overstimulation can cause stress and aggressiveness in pet dogs. For that reason, daycare centers commonly place supervised durations of remainder throughout the day to keep dogs tranquil. Lastly, it's a good concept to discover the day care's emergency readiness plan. This will offer you assurance that your dog is secure in an emergency scenario.

Prior to bringing your pet dog to daycare, find out as long as you can about the center, personnel qualifications, and plans. A great facility will certainly have a low dog-to-staff proportion and will certainly use training devices that are effective for secure playgroup administration. They should recognize canine body language and avoid utilizing aversive techniques like squirt containers, citronella, and e-collars to avoid aggression and habits issues. An excellent facility will likewise have policies and methods in place to maintain dogs divided from each other based upon size, personality, and play style.
Ask about family pet first aid training and whether the center has a veterinarian on website or close relationships with local veterinarians in case of injuries or health concerns during play. It's also an excellent idea to inquire about rest periods, as they can aid balance the enhanced energy degrees during play and advertise a positive and improving atmosphere. Several facilities adhere to a structured turning of indoor, exterior, and kennel time.
